About Saying Yes To Life

Saying yes to life is a mindset rooted in openness, acceptance, and the willingness to experience all that life offers. It’s about breaking free from fear or routine, welcoming opportunities, and embracing change with optimism. This theme encourages us to move beyond comfort zones, remain receptive to growth, and cultivate gratitude for each unique moment. Whether in small daily decisions or significant crossroads, saying yes to life uplifts our spirit and fosters resilience. It can lead to greater fulfillment, deeper connections with others, and a more vivid, meaningful existence. In a world full of uncertainty, choosing openness helps us adapt, learn, and find joy in the journey.
